1Trump's False Claims of 'Total Victory' in Conflicts
The host asserts that Donald Trump's declarations of 'total victory' are contradicted by the reality that enemy weapon systems, enriched uranium, and naval capabilities remain intact, allowing continued threats like ballistic missile firings and the closure of the Strait of Hormuz.
Donald Trump has declared total victory multiple times... The reality is every weapon system... that was actually a threat to us is still intact... Why are the ballistic missiles still firing? Why is the straight of Hormuz closed?
2Politicization of the Department of Justice and Federal Reserve
Mockler argues that Donald Trump actively attempts to bully and control independent institutions like the Federal Reserve and the Department of Justice, citing his public 'enemies lists' and demands for prosecution of political opponents. He warns that such actions are characteristic of 'worst countries in the world' like Venezuela.
Donald Trump is trying to bully other institutions in under his wing... You do not want the president controlling monetary policy... You do not want the president directing the DOJ to prosecute people... Donald Trump quite literally sent out [an enemies list].
3Critique of Trump's Leadership and Moral Clarity
The host expresses frustration with the president's perceived lack of moral clarity, highlighting instances where Trump attacked celebrities, celebrated deaths, and engaged in bullying behavior. He contrasts this with previous leaders like Obama, from whom he felt he could learn positive lessons.
I'm so sick of the president of the United States spending valuable time attacking random celebrities... He's honestly morally inferior with the way he celebrates these deaths... What lessons do you think I learned from Donald Trump? ...Bully everyone around you. Isolate your allies.
4Flawed Foreign Policy Strategy in the Middle East
The host criticizes the US for wasting $6 trillion on Middle East wars, which he claims have only produced more terrorism, death, and suffering, destabilizing the region. He questions the strategy of engaging in conflict without building international coalitions or securing critical strategic assets like the Strait of Hormuz upfront.
who've wasted $6 trillion on wars in the Middle East... We could have rebuilt our country twice... We've totally destabilized the Middle East... Why aren't you building a coalition to go in there... Why aren't you securing the Straits of Humans first?
